The Paradox of Success in Conservation Performance Payments: Rising Costs and Declining Trust in Sweden's Carnivore Policy

open access: yesConservation Letters, Volume 19, Issue 3, May/June 2026.
ABSTRACT Human–wildlife coexistence is central to global biodiversity agendas, yet can impose substantial costs on affected communities. Conservation Performance Payments (CPPs), which reward participants for wildlife presence, aim to redistribute these costs and reduce conflicts.

Selling soldiering: Marketisation, gender complementarity and the promise of military femininity in 1990s Sweden

open access: yesGender &History, Volume 38, Issue 1, Page 406-424, March 2026.
Abstract This article examines the first large‐scale attempts to recruit women as soldiers and officers in 1990s Sweden, focusing on the techniques and promises employed by the Swedish Armed Forces (SAF).
